Output f907835871fb6cb36bd544fcfda6ce495d74fa0928f6b1b07623df4049fc984a:2

value
29086515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a6ef4bc6050555a6d44f441e682751163aaba8 OP_EQUAL
address
MMpJvRD1esC5bn4m4RsVQtgdxp8s3vzUai
transaction
f907835871fb6cb36bd544fcfda6ce495d74fa0928f6b1b07623df4049fc984a
spent
true